    Abstract: An injection molding apparatus includes a first mold, a first mold module, and a cover plate. The first mold includes a first receiving groove. The first mold module is disposed in the first receiving groove. The first mold module includes an upper surface, a lower surface, an injection groove formed on the lower surface, a central channel formed on the upper surface, and cooling channels formed on the upper surface. The central channel and the first ends of the cooling channels are above the injection groove. The cover plate covers the upper surface, the central channel, and the cooling channels. The injection groove, the central channel, and the cooling channels are separated from each other, and the cooling channels are arranged radially on the upper surface and surround the central channel.

    Abstract: An injection molding apparatus includes a first mold module, a second mold module, and an ejection mechanism. The second mold module is disposed on the first mold module. An injection chamber and a product chamber are formed between the first mold module and the second mold module. The ejection mechanism includes a main ejection assembly; a main ejection rod mounted to the main ejection assembly and passes through the first mold module; the central ejection assembly disposed in the main ejection assembly; and a central ejection rod mounted to the central ejection assembly and passes through the first mold module. After plastic in the injection chamber and the product chamber are cooled, a plastic product and an injection part connected to the plastic product are formed. Next, the central ejection assembly is lifted to separate the injection part from the plastic product by the central ejection rod.

    Abstract: The easy-to-use tea bag is tubular and pliable, easily fits into a standard small mouth bottle and has two ends, a tubular body, two closures and an inner cavity. The tubular body is formed between the ends. The closures are formed respectively at the ends, and each closure has a strength part. The inner cavity is formed between the two ends and holds tealeaves or other material for steeping. The easy-to-use tea bag being tubular and pliable makes inserting and removing the easy-to-use tea bag into and from a bottle easy.

    Abstract: A pair of glasses include a rim having two opposite sides each formed with a receiving hole having a periphery formed with an urging face directed outward in an oblique manner, and a protective module selectively mounted on the rim and including a protective frame mounted on an inner side of the rim and having two opposite sides each formed with a snapping portion forced into the receiving hole of the rim and urged on the urging face of the receiving hole of the rim, so that the protective frame is secured on the rim. Thus, the protective module is combined with the rim rigidly and stably so that the glasses can provide a protective function to the user.

    Abstract: An apparatus and a method for trapping a toxic gas contained in an exhaust gas from a process chamber are disclosed. In the apparatus, two toxic gas traps are provided which are connected in series with a toxic gas sensor provided thereinbetween and in fluid communication with the two traps. When toxic gas is detected by the toxic gas sensor, i.e., an indication that the first toxic gas trap is fully consumed, the second toxic gas trap is used to replace the first toxic gas trap, while a new toxic gas trap is installed as the second toxic gas trap. The present invention novel apparatus and method enables the full use or utilization of a toxic gas trap and results in significant cost savings. Furthermore, the present invention novel apparatus and method improves the yield of a fabrication process by reducing the machine down time since the service frequency for the chamber is reduced.
